On motion of Trustee I4errill,seconded by Trustee Tuchsen,the Clerk be instructed to pur- <br />chase 3 Corey Fire hydrants and the Supt.of Streets to install one of the hydrants at the <br />corner of King Street and Brewster Avenue,Motion Carried. <br />Affidavits of D.E.O'Keefe-Albert Mansfield -and J.C.Dickey in the matter of PUBLISHING and <br />POSTING RESOLUTION of INTENTION No.31-was on motion of Trustee Merrill,seconded by Trustee <br />Tuchsen same be received and filed,Motion Carried. <br />Trustee Merrill presents the following RESOLUTION and moves its adoption,Trustee Tuchsen <br />seconds the motion, <br />RESOLUTION ORDERING THE WORK No.31. <br />Resolved, that whereas the Board of 'Trustees of the Town of Redwood City, did on the 17th. <br />day of July,1916,pass its RESOLUTION of INTENTION N0.31 to order the hereinafter described <br />work to beddone and improvements to be made in said Town,which RESOLUTION of INRENTION NO 31' <br />was duly and legally published as required by law,as appears from the affidaxit of D.E. <br />O'Keefe now on file in the office of the Town Clerk of the Town of said Town of Redwood <br />City; and <br />WHERFS.S,notices of the passage of said RESOLUTION of INTENTION No.31,headed NOTICE of <br />IMPROVEMENT were duly posted along the line of said contemplated improvement and in front of <br />all the property liable to be assessed therefor, in form and manner as required by law,as <br />appears from the affadivits of J.C.Dickey, Superintendent of said Town of Redwood City and <br />Albert Mansfield; and <br />WHEREAS,it appears from the adfidavits of J.C.Dickey and said Albert Mansfield that said <br />notices If improvement were posted and said posting completed more that ten days before the <br />7th.day of August,1916,the day for hearing protests against said work and improvements ;and <br />WHEREAS,in siad Resolution of Intention No.31 and in said Notice of Improvement as posted <br />as aforesaid notice was given that August 7th,1916,at the hour of 810'elock.P.M, of said <br />,day at the Council Chamber of the Board of Trustees of the Town of Redwood City in the Town, <br />Hall on Webster Street in said Town was the day,hour and place when and whare any and all <br />persond having any objections to the proposed work and improvements described in said <br />RESOLUTION of INTENTION No.31 and said Notice oif Improvement could appear before the Board <br />of Trustees and show cause why said described and improvements should not be carried out in <br />accordance with Resolution of Intention No.31;and <br />Whereasgat said day,hour and place no persons appeared and no objections of any kind <br />were made against said work and improvements described in said Resmlution No.31 now therefore <br />be it <br />RESOLVED,that the public interest and convenience require the work herein described,and the <br />Board of Trustees If the Town of Redwood City hereby orders the following work to be done <br />and improvements to br made in said Tmwn of Redwood City,to-wit; <br />I <br />i <br />
